Density problems practice

by Erica Carrillo
1

A block has mass 250 g and volume 100 cm3. What is its density?

2

A cylinder has mass 1.2 kg and volume 0.4 L. What is density?

3

A liquid with mass 350 g occupies 150 mL. Its density is?

4

A solid mass 500 g occupies 250 cm3. Density is?

5

Rock mass 3.6 kg and volume 900 cm3. Density is?

6

A cube 5 cm on each side has mass 625 g. Density?

7

Beaker contains 1 L of solution with mass 1.2 kg. Density is?

8

A block has mass 250 g and volume 100 cm³. What is its density in g/cm³?

9

A 500 g object displaces 250 cm³ of water. Find its density.

10

If a substance has density 0.92 g/cm³ and volume 150 cm³, what is its mass?

11

Which object has greater density: a 300 g marble with volume 50 cm³ or a 200 g rock with volume 60 cm³?

12

Density of water is about 1.00 g/cm³. If a block has mass 750 g and density equal to water, what is its volume?

13

A cube with side length 4 cm has mass 320 g. What is its density?

14

What unit is commonly used for density of solids in school labs?

15

If a liquid’s density is 0.8 g/mL, what is its density in g/cm³?

16

Density can help identify substances because denser objects tend to...

Feedback

Density = mass/volume = 250/100 = 2.5 g/cm3.

Density = 1.2/0.4 = 3.0 kg/L.

Density = 350/150 ≈ 2.33 g/mL.

Density = 500/250 = 2 g/cm3.

900 cm3 = 0.9 L; density = 3.6/0.9 = 4.0 kg/L.

Volume = 5^3 = 125 cm3; density = 625/125 = 5 g/cm3.

Density = mass/volume = 1.2 kg / 1 L = 1.2 kg/L.

Density = mass/volume. 250/100 = 2.5 g/cm³.

Density = 500/250 = 2.0 g/cm³.

Mass = density × volume = 0.92 × 150 = 138 g.

Marble density = 6 g/cm³; rock density ≈ 3.33 g/cm³.

Volume = mass/density = 750 g / 1.00 g/cm³ = 750 cm³.

Volume = 4³ = 64 cm³. Density = 320/64 = 5.0 g/cm³.

Solid densities are typically in g/cm³.

1 mL = 1 cm³, so 0.8 g/mL = 0.8 g/cm³.

In a given liquid, denser objects tend to sink.
